Exploring the Games: A Beginner’s Guide

Online casinos offer a vast array of games, each with its own set of rules and strategies. Here’s a brief overview of some popular choices:

  • Slots: These are the most popular casino games, known for their simplicity and exciting themes. The goal is to spin the reels and match symbols to win.
  • Blackjack: A card game where the objective is to beat the dealer by getting a hand as close to 21 as possible without going over.
  • Roulette: A game of chance where you bet on where a ball will land on a spinning wheel.
  • Poker: A card game that involves skill, strategy, and psychology. Various poker variants exist, such as Texas Hold’em and Omaha.
  • Baccarat: A card game where you bet on the player, the banker, or a tie.

Before playing any game, take the time to learn the rules and understand the odds. Many casinos offer free versions of their games, allowing you to practice without risking real money. This is an excellent way to familiarize yourself with the gameplay and develop your strategies. Remember that all casino games are designed with a house edge, meaning the casino has a statistical advantage. Understanding this is crucial for managing your expectations and gambling responsibly.

Responsible Gambling: Playing Smart

Responsible gambling is essential for a positive online casino experience. Here are some key principles:

  • Set a Budget: Determine how much money you can afford to lose and stick to it. Never chase losses.
  • Set Time Limits: Decide how much time you will spend gambling and stick to your schedule.
  • Avoid Gambling Under the Influence: Never gamble when you are under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  • Take Breaks: Regularly take breaks from gambling to avoid fatigue and maintain perspective.
  • Know When to Stop: If you find yourself losing control or experiencing negative emotions, stop gambling immediately.
  • Seek Help: If you are struggling with problem gambling, seek professional help. There are resources available to support you.

Many online casinos offer tools to help you gamble responsibly,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Utilize these tools to manage your gambling activity effectively. Remember, g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a source of financial or emotional stress.

Payment Methods and Withdrawals: Managing Your Funds

Online casinos offer various payment methods for deposits and withdrawals. Common options include cred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as Skrill and Neteller), and bank transfers. Before depositing, check the casino’s accepted payment methods and any associated fees. Also, familiarize yourself with the withdrawal process, including processing times and any limits. Ensure that the casino offers secure and reliable payment options. Always use your own payment methods and never share your financial information with anyone. Keep records of your deposits and withdrawals for your own tracking and for tax purposes, if applicable. Be aware of any currency conversion fees if you are playing in a currency other than your own.
